facebook twitter instagram linkedin google youtube vimeo tumblr yelp rss email podcast phone blog search brokercheck brokercheck Play Pause

Insights & News

Market News - May 13, 2022 Thumbnail

Market News - May 13, 2022

Usually it’s a newsworthy event when the price of a well-known tech company falls by more than 10% in a week’s time. However, in the last few weeks almost every single day has seen multiple major technology bellwethers taking double-digit losses. So, how bad can this get?

Read More
Market News - May 6, 2022 Thumbnail

Market News - May 6, 2022

On Thursday the NASDAQ Composite Index fell 5%, its biggest one-day decline since 2020. However, looking beneath the surface reveals problems in the tech-heavy index that have existed for quite some time. Out of the 192 large stocks in Technology and Communication Services, over 160 are down this year.

Read More
Bull Or Bear Market? Thumbnail

Bull Or Bear Market?

It’s been a challenging 2022 so far in the markets. In our latest situation report we outline what we’re watching and cases to be made for this bull market to continue, and cases to be made that we could be shifting to a bear market.

Read More
Market News - April 22, 2022 Thumbnail

Market News - April 22, 2022

For the second time this year Netflix shares went into absolute freefall. NFLX is the worst performing stock in the S&P 500 this year, and is down about 65% from its all-time high. Netflix shares lost more than a third of their value just this week after reporting not just a slowdown in growth, but an actual drop in subscriber numbers for the first time ever. The streaming giant lost over 200,000 subscribers in its latest quarter—and it’s expecting even more in coming quarters.

Read More
Market News - April 15, 2022 Thumbnail

Market News - April 15, 2022

On a single day earlier this month – and for the first time ever - wind power was the second-largest source of electric generation in the country, behind only natural gas. The Energy Information Administration reported on March 29th that wind turbines produced more energy than both coal and nuclear power.

Read More